Strap Design and Comfort
The strap is where a crossbody bag lives or dies. A poorly designed strap can dig into your shoulder, slip off, or simply be uncomfortable after prolonged wear. Look for adjustable straps that allow you to customize the drop length and how the bag sits on your body. Wider straps generally distribute weight more evenly, and padded straps are a bonus if you carry heavier loads. Many modern bags, such as the WATERFLY Crossbody Sling Bag, offer reversible straps to wear on either shoulder.
- A short strap (under 24 inches) will keep the bag close to your body, offering more security but potentially restricting movement.
- A medium strap (24-30 inches) strikes a balance between security and freedom of movement.
- A longer strap (over 30 inches) allows for a more relaxed fit and easier access, but can feel less secure and may swing around more.

Frequently Asked Questions
What size crossbody bag is best for travel?
A medium-sized crossbody (around 9-12 inches long) is generally best for travel, offering enough space for essentials like a phone, wallet, passport, and small water bottle without being bulky. This size strikes a good balance between capacity and maneuverability in crowded areas.
Are nylon or polyester crossbody bags more durable?
Nylon generally offers slightly better durability and abrasion resistance than polyester, though both are solid choices. However, the quality of the fabric weave and construction matters more than the material itself – a well-made polyester bag can easily outlast a poorly constructed nylon one.
Can a crossbody bag really help prevent theft?
Yes, certain features can significantly reduce your risk of theft. Bags with hidden zippers, slash-resistant straps, and RFID-blocking pockets offer an extra layer of security, especially in crowded tourist areas, and can be found among secure anti-theft crossbody bags.
How do I adjust a crossbody bag strap for maximum comfort?
Adjust the strap so the bag sits comfortably against your hip, not too high or too low. The bottom of the bag should ideally rest a few inches above your waist to distribute weight evenly and prevent it from swinging excessively while walking.
What material is easiest to clean on a black crossbody bag?
Polyester and nylon are the easiest to clean; most spills can be wiped away with a damp cloth and mild soap. Faux leather requires a specialized cleaner, while genuine leather will need regular conditioning to prevent cracking and maintain its appearance.
